REQUEST FOR ACTION <br />TO ITEM NUMBER <br />~Ia~or and Cirn Council 6.-1 <br />AGENDA SECTION MEETING DATE PREPARED BY <br />~Crork Session Jul~r 9, 2012 Rebecca Haug, En~-ironmental <br /> administrator <br />ITEM DESCRIPTION REVIEWED By <br />Residential Garbage and Rec~clii~g Contract Renewal (;al Portlier, Cit<- administrator <br /> Tim Simon, Finance Director <br /> REVIEWED BY <br /> Peter Beck, City ~ttornei <br />ACTION REQUESTED <br />Discuss extending the contracts with _~llied Waste and Rand~'s En~ironmentll Ser~-ices, Inc., to continue <br />pro~-iding collection sei-~rices to Elk Ri~-er residents. <br />BACKGROUND/DISCUSSION <br />The Cit<- of Elk Ri~-er has had an organized garbage collection program since 1991. In the beginning of <br />the program, the city was divided into tour sections with tour different haulers. 0~-er the gears, the <br />smaller haulers were bought out b~~ Rand~~s Environmental Sei-~Tices, Inc., and allied ~~aste. The city <br />currenth has t<vo collection districts ser~-iced b~ these haulers. <br />The positi~Tes of ha~-ing an organized collection include the ability to contract for a set price, control over <br />«-here the material is disposed of, less «-ear and tear on cit<- streets kith less thick traffic, and impro~-ed <br />safetywith fewer tn~cks on the roads. <br />The contract with the current haulers is due to ezpire on December 31, 2012, and staff has worked with <br />the haulers to eztend their contracts. <br />There are se~Teral proposed changes to the contract. The first is a term change from a fire-i ear contract <br />to 1O ~-ear contract with biennial re~Tiew. The premise behind extending the term is the haulers are able to <br />keep rates lower and offer additional ser~-ices. The contract does ha~-e language to terminate the <br />contracts it either part<T is not satisfied with the ser~rices. B~- continuing with the existing contracts, rates <br />are kept low and the residents will not have their ser~-ices disn~pted. <br />The second change is a switch from a dual stream recycling program to a single stream recycling program. <br />Currently, we require residents to separate paper products from plastic containers and place them in <br />paper bags in their green rec cling bin. R'ith a single sort s~~stem, the residents recei~-e a 32-gallon <br />container similar in size to their trash container in which all reci clables can be placed for reci cling. <br />Residents ha~-e requested this set-~rice for manor gears and in manor communities single stream collection <br />has increased reci cling immensely. The haulers requested a 10- ear contract to offset the in~restment in <br />new recycling containers. <br />rawEnlo ar <br />N:',Public Bodies City l ~tinal'~,Council RCS. agenda Pacbet ~)`-09-30L~,6.~ Garbage Contracts.doc~; ~~~~ <br />
